| Computer-Aided Modelling of Stormwater Systems deals with the construction of probabilistic models of rainfall and their use in the sizing of retention tanks. The book discusses methods of sensitivity and uncertainty analysis of hydrodynamic models of urban catchments, as well as proprietary calculation algorithms for the sizing of retention tanks, considering the uncertainty of calibrated parameters and the variability of outflow hydrographs from the catchment and shape parameters. This is important from the point of view of contemporary hydrology of urban catchments because it is the reliability of the identified parameters and their appropriate selection that determines the developed hydrodynamic model of the catchment, so that it finds a practical application in sewage network management. Also included are innovative graphical and analytical methods of tanks sizing, whereby the shapes of hydrographs of the outflow from the catchment area are considered, which is omitted in most of the methods used. Hybrid models which are a combination of graphical and analytical methods with probabilistic models of rainfall are also presented, which makes it possible to shorten the calculation time. Finally, the ability to implement computational algorithms in the field of sensitivity and uncertainty analysis can also be used when analysing catchments with implemented green infrastructure facilities. Computer-Aided Modelling of Stormwater Systems is aimed at doctoral students, research workers and engineers as an introduction to modern methods of modelling stormwater and combined sewer networks together with the objects located on it, such as retention tanks.
